What Are Real Wood Blinds?
Real wood blinds are manufactured from genuine hardwoods such as basswood or other lightweight timber. Each blind has natural grain patterns that make every installation unique.
Because they are made from real timber, they provide a premium appearance that many homeowners love.
Real wood blinds are commonly used in:
- Living rooms
- Dining rooms
- Home offices
- Bedrooms
- Luxury homes
They create a sophisticated finish that complements both traditional and modern interior designs.
What Are Faux Wood Blinds?
Faux wood blinds are manufactured using durable PVC, composite materials, or engineered polymers designed to replicate the appearance of real wood.
Modern manufacturing technology has made faux wood blinds remarkably realistic. Many people cannot distinguish between faux wood and natural wood without looking closely.
These blinds are designed to provide the classic appearance of timber while offering superior resistance to moisture and daily wear.

Durability
When comparing durability, faux wood has a significant advantage.
Faux Wood Advantages
Faux wood blinds resist:
- Moisture
- Warping
- Cracking
- Peeling
- Fading
- Everyday impacts
This makes them ideal for busy family homes.
Real Wood Durability
Real wood is strong but requires proper care.
Extreme moisture or prolonged exposure to humidity may eventually cause:
- Warping
- Expansion
- Minor cracking
- Finish deterioration
When properly maintained, however, quality real wood blinds can last for many years.

Moisture Resistance
One of the biggest differences between these products is moisture resistance.
Faux Wood
Faux wood is almost completely unaffected by humidity.
It can safely be installed near:
- Kitchen sinks
- Bathroom showers
- Laundry appliances
This makes it one of the best choices for moisture-prone rooms.
Real Wood
Natural wood absorbs moisture over time.
Although high-quality finishes provide protection, excessive humidity can eventually affect performance.
For this reason, real wood is generally recommended for dry interior spaces.
Maintenance Requirements
Homeowners often prefer window treatments that are easy to maintain.
Faux Wood Cleaning
Cleaning faux wood blinds is simple.
Most dust and dirt can be removed using:
- A microfiber cloth
- A vacuum with a brush attachment
- Mild soap and water
The material is highly resistant to staining and easy to wipe clean.
Real Wood Cleaning
Real wood requires a little more care.
Avoid:
- Excess water
- Harsh chemicals
- Abrasive cleaners
Instead, use products specifically designed for finished wood surfaces.

Weight Comparison
Many homeowners overlook weight when choosing blinds.
Real Wood
Natural wood is lighter than many people expect.
This makes it suitable for:
- Large windows
- Wide openings
- Frequent daily operation
Faux Wood
Faux wood is generally heavier because of its composite construction.
For extremely wide windows, professional installation becomes even more important to ensure smooth operation.
